Hadley Award - Round Table Session

Award Type: Round table presentation competition

Award Amount: $500 and an engraved plaque

Geographic Scope: Western Section AUA annual meeting

Overview: The Round Table Session is a unique and popular Western Section tradition that brings together humor, science and innovation. Award is given for presentations of unique, interesting or bizarre cases.

History: This competition was initiated by an endowment from the estate of Dr. Henry L. Hadley and the Division of Urology at Loma Linda University. Dr. Henry Hadley served as Chairman of Urology at Loma Linda University from 1965 to 1990 (passed away in 1993).

Eligibility: Only Western Section members, residents and fellows are eligible.

Presentation Format: Presentation must be limited to 3 minutes in length.

Judging: A panel of judges will award the prize to the participant whose presentation is considered most valuable.
